Q. What do you mean by extrusion?
• Extrusion is a process used to create objects of a fixed cross-sectional profile. A material is pushed or drawn through a die of the desired cross-section.
• The two main advantages of this process over other manufacturing processes are its ability to create very complex cross-sections and work materials that are brittle, because the material only encounters compressive and shear stresses.
• It also forms finished parts with an excellent surface finish.
• Hollow cavities within extruded material cannot be produced using a simple flat extrusion die, because there would be no way to support the center barrier of the die. Instead, the die assumes the shape of a block with depth, beginning first with a shape profile that supports the center section.
• The process begins by heating the stock material. It is then loaded into the container in the press. A dummy block is placed behind it where the ram then presses on the material to push it out of the die. Afterward the extrusion is stretched in order to straighten it.
• The extrusion ratio is defined as the starting cross-sectional area divided by the cross-sectional area of the final extrusion.
• One of the main advantages of the extrusion process is that this ratio can be very large while still producing quality parts.
